Professional Development Program 2013—14

 

Professional development training in collaboration with the DeVos Institute of Arts Management at the Kennedy Center.

 

Read more about the BAM Professional Development Program

For its first multidisciplinary cycle, the BAM PDP program welcomes 10 companies to BAM along with eight DeVos Institute Performers In Transition, individual artists interested in making a transition to arts administration. The program will culminate with four of the Brooklyn based companies, selected by an independent panel, presenting a self-funded production at the BAM Fisher in the fall of 2014 and winter of 2015.
